Conor McGregor has a message after being found guilty of s*xu*l *ss**lt
The pro boxer took to X (formerly Twitter) to apologize for cheating on his wife and maintained his innocence of *ss**lt, making it clear he plans to appeal the decision.
Last week, he was convicted and ordered to pay the victim $250,000.
